6.The only way to stop muscle contraction is: a) sensory nervous system information tells the body to stop contracting b) energy and nervous system failure c) voluntary nervous system control tells the body to stop contracting d all of the above 7.muscle contraction is described as a) sensory nervous system information tells the body to do react b) movement of our bones and associated body parts by pulling on them c) voluntary nervous system control tells the body to react d)both a and b 8. A muscle that is contracting is called a)agonist b) antagonist c) isotonic d eccentric 9.Concentric contractions is when. a when the muscle lengthens during contraction b) voluntary nervous system control tells the body to generate force c) which the muscles shorten while generating force, overcoming resistance. d which the muscles lengthens while generating force,overcoming resistance 10.Involuntary eccentric contraction could happen if.. a) a weight is too great for a muscle to bear and so it is slowly lowered while under tension. b) a weight has enough resistance for a muscle to control and the body can slowly lowered while under tension. c) the weight on the muscle is too light, and the muscle has no contraction d) both b and c 11.Motor Recruitment Seguence is defined as a the successive activation of different motor units with decreasing strength of voluntary muscle contraction b) only type Il and type lla motor units increasing the strength of voluntary muscle contraction c) the successive activation of the same and additional motor units with increasing strength of voluntary muscle contraction d) none of the above
